Who Are Some Iconic Beautiful Women of Kenya?

Kenya is home to many iconic women who have made their mark in various fields, from politics and activism to entertainment and sports. Some of these women have gained international recognition for their achievements and continue to inspire many. Here are a few notable figures:

  • Wangari Maathai: The first African woman to receive the Nobel Peace Prize for her environmental activism.
  • Lupita Nyong'o: An Academy Award-winning actress known for her roles in Hollywood films.
  • AJ Odudu: A British TV presenter with Kenyan roots, celebrated for her vibrant personality and contributions to media.
  • Dr. Margaret Kenyatta: The First Lady of Kenya, known for her charity work and advocacy for health issues.

What Are Some Personal Stories of Resilience?

The stories of beautiful women of Kenya are filled with resilience and hope. One such story is that of Wangari Maathai, who, despite facing numerous challenges, founded the Green Belt Movement, advocating for environmental conservation and women's empowerment. Her journey is a testament to the power of determination and the impact one individual can have.
